DelAbbot wrote:Nearly the entire board has been calling for Masai to trade either Pascal Siakam or OG or both, for the benefit of the Raptors long term.

I think there is 0 chance of this happening before this season's trade deadline.
Here is why:


If Masai trades either Pascal Siakam or OG, he risks this team falling apart to the bottom of the standings. However, not deep enough, because as long as Scottie is here we won't out-lose the real tanking teams like Det, Was, Cha, SA, Portland. With Chi and Utah likely to join the tankathon, chances are we end up 6th/7th worst after trading off Pascal Siakam or OG, which has the risk of ping pong balls propelling team(s) up the lottery and pushing our 2024 FRP to the 7th/8th and deliver a high lottery pick to the Spurs after a horrendous bottom 6/7 record.

That is job threatening for a GM / President.

What do you think Masai is going to choose:
1) Chugging along with a 35-40 wins season, delivering a 2024 FRP 10-15 range to the Spurs and attempt re-signing both Pascal Siakam and OG in the offseason? This way Masai can proclaim, this has been a rebuilding season (excusing the poor record), and a 2024 FRP 10-15 is worth Poeltl (possibly)

or

2) Trade Pascal Siakam or/and OG for a future core of young players / FRPs, better aligned with Scottie's timeline, tank this year to bottom 4th record to have a high probability of retaining the 2024 FRP in a supposedly weak draft? Doing this and risking being fired (or placed on the hot seat) over the optics of a bottom 6th/7th record but without a lottery pick (conveyed to Spurs for a center who cannot see the floor to finish games)?



Given Masai's history of inaction and kicking the can down the road (aka "evaluate") it's abundantly clear he will choose option 1) and not trade Pascal Siakam or OG. Additionally, considering Masai's emotional attachment to his own drafted players, he will not trade them.

Pascal Siakam or OG will be back on new long term contracts in 2024/2025, unless either of them pulls another FVV and leaves. You can bookmark this prediction (NinjaBro!).
